Programmable SaaS toolkit and Rails ERP framework. Supported by:
JavaScript Ruby HTML CSS
Switch branches/tags
v3.1.5_erp_app v3.1.3_erp_app v3.1.2_erp_tech_svcs v3.1.2_erp_search v3.1.2_erp_commerce v3.1.2_erp_base_erp_svcs v3.1.2_erp_app v3.1.1_erp_tech_svcs v3.1.1_erp_search v3.1.1_erp_products v3.1.1_erp_commerce v3.1.1_erp_base_erp_svcs v3.1.1_erp_app v3.0.14_erp_app v3.0.13_erp_app v3.0.12_erp_app v3.0.11_erp_tech_svcs v3.0.11_erp_app v3.0.10_erp_tech_svcs v3.0.10_erp_app v3.0.9_erp_tech_svcs v3.0.9_erp_app v3.0.8_erp_app v3.0.7_erp_commerce v3.0.6_knitkit v3.0.6_erp_orders v3.0.6_erp_invoicing v3.0.6_erp_commerce v3.0.6_erp_base_erp_svcs v3.0.5_erp_txns_and_accts v3.0.5_erp_products v3.0.5_erp_orders v3.0.5_erp_invoicing v3.0.5_erp_inventory v3.0.5_erp_base_erp_svcs v3.0.4_erp_work_effort v3.0.4_erp_txns_and_accts v3.0.4_erp_search v3.0.4_erp_rules v3.0.4_erp_products v3.0.4_erp_inventory v3.0.4_erp_financial_accounting v3.0.4_erp_communication_events v3.0.4_erp_agreements v3.0.4_compass_ae_starter_kit v3.0.3_erp_work_effort v3.0.3_erp_search v3.0.3_erp_rules v3.0.3_erp_financial_accounting v3.0.3_erp_dev_svcs v3.0.3_erp_communication_events v3.0.3_erp_agreements v3.0.2_erp_forms v3.0.2_compass_ae_starter_kit v3.0.1_erp_forms v3.0.1_compass_ae_starter_kit v3.0.0_erp_forms v2.1.4_knitkit v2.1.3_knitkit v2.1.1_rails_db_admin v2.1.1_knitkit v2.0.11_knitkit v2.0.10_knitkit v2.0.9_knitkit v2.0.8_knitkit v2.0.7_knitkit v2.0.6_erp_forms v2.0.5_erp_forms v2.0.4_rails_db_admin v2.0.4_erp_forms v2.0.4_compass_ae_starter_kit v2.0.3_rails_db_admin v2.0.3_erp_forms v1.1.0_compass_ae v1.0.4_compass_ae_console v0.6 v0.5 v0.4 v0.3 v0.2 stable rails_3_1_extension_loading_fix gem-release-2012.09.24 2014-11-19-v2 2013.05.29_erp_app-v3.1.9_compass_ae_sencha-v1.0.2_compass_ae_starter_kit-v3.0.12 2013.05.08_knitkitv2.1.7_compass_ae_starter_kitv3.0.9 2013.5.7_knitkit_v2.1.6-compass_ae_starter_kit_3.1.8 2013-06-23_compass_ae_starter_kit_v3.0.15
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
compass_ae_console fixed version of compass_e_console Jun 30, 2016
compass_ae_sencha Updated Version and CHANGELOG Jun 30, 2016
compass_ae_starter_kit Updated Version and CHANGELOG Jun 30, 2016
erp_agreements Updated Version and CHANGELOG Jun 30, 2016
erp_app bug fix where tenants were not scoped right Jul 13, 2016
erp_base_erp_svcs removed ErpTechSvcs include in erp_base_svcs Jul 5, 2016
erp_commerce Updated Version and CHANGELOG Jun 30, 2016
erp_communication_events Updated Version and CHANGELOG Jun 30, 2016
erp_dev_svcs Updated Version and CHANGELOG Jun 30, 2016
erp_financial_accounting Updated Version and CHANGELOG Jun 30, 2016
erp_inventory Updated Version and CHANGELOG Jun 30, 2016
erp_invoicing updated version of erp_invoicing Jul 1, 2016
erp_orders Updated Version and CHANGELOG Jun 30, 2016
erp_products Updated Version and CHANGELOG Jun 30, 2016
erp_rules Updated Version and CHANGELOG Jun 30, 2016
erp_search Updated Version and CHANGELOG Jun 30, 2016
erp_tech_svcs Updated Version and CHANGELOG Jun 30, 2016
erp_txns_and_accts Updated Version and CHANGELOG Jun 30, 2016
erp_work_effort Updated Version and CHANGELOG Jun 30, 2016
knitkit Updated Version and CHANGELOG Jun 30, 2016
rails_db_admin Updated Version and CHANGELOG Jun 30, 2016
.gitignore Added .idea files to gitignore Feb 5, 2014
GPL-3-LICENSE updated license Sep 23, 2011
README.md Update README.md Sep 10, 2015
compass_ae.gemspec Updated Version and CHANGELOG Jun 30, 2016
version.rb Updated Version and CHANGELOG Jun 30, 2016

README.md

Compass AE is a set of Engines or Slices-style Rails plugins that incrementally add the functionality of an ERP to a Rails application. It is meant to stay completely out of the directories that a Rails application developer would use, so your app and public directories are clean for you to use. It's Object-Relational layer is based conceptually on the phenomenal Data Model Resource Book series, by Len Silverston, as well as the Archetype Patterns work of Arlow and Neustadt. These models and many similar works have become so widely recognized so as to represent to a certain extent a de facto standard for how to organize ERP-type software. Our choice to create an open source erp framework by staying close to them at a logical level allows these excellent books to serve as reference guides for the conceptual underpinnings of the O/R components.

##Getting Started

To get started simply install the compass_ae gem

gem install compass_ae

Once installed you will get a compass_ae command line utility, use this command to create a new Compass AE application

compass_ae new [your apps name]

###Development

You can also create a Compass AE application with our github source via this command

compass_ae dev [your apps name]

this will clone our repository into a folder named compass_agile_enterprise within your lib folder of the rails application

##License CompassERP’s foundation modules and base applications are released under a GPL license. CompassERP development is supported by TrueNorth Technology Solutions, which offers vertical solutions based on this framework, support and consulting services around the technology.